Refrigerated, (Air-Cooled Condenser) closed circuit process recirculating chiller for circulating coolant from +5 to +25°C...
The Microchill replaces the need for expensive tap water cooling and is ideally suited to a wide range of applications where the required cooling duty is equal to or below 700W.
It is packaged in a very compact, attractively styled but robust casework with powerful coolant delivery, excellent ventilation qualities and is equally at home in both laboratory and high ambient, industrial environments.

| Model Reference | Microchill/AC/W/CB/D/LP | Microchill/AC/W/CB+/D/LP | Microchill/AC/W/MC/D/LP |
|---|---|---|---|
| Description: | *Air-cooled process chiller | ||
| Pump type | Centrifugal | ||
| Product No. | 10-482 | 10-553 | 10-485 |
| Nominal Cooling Capacity | 0.72 kW | ||
| Ambient Temperature | 30°C | ||
| Coolant Temperature | **20°C (full load), 12°C (no load) | 20°C | 20°C |
| Coolant Control Stability | +/-0.1°C | +/- 1°C | +/- 0.1°C |
| Liquid Flow / Pressure | 4 l/min @ 1 bar (50Hz) or 4 l/min @ 1.5 bar (60Hz) | ||
| Liquid Flow / Pressure | 10 l/min @ 0.5 bar (50Hz) or 10 l/min @ 0.9 bar (60Hz) | ||
| Voltage | 208~230V / 1phs / 50~60Hz | ||
| Size | 563 h x 330 w x 320 d mm | ||
| Net Weight | 30 kg | ||
| Model Reference | Microchill/AC/W/CB/D/HP | Microchill/AC/W/CB+/D/HP | Microchill/AC/W/MC/D/HP |
|---|---|---|---|
| Description: | *Air-cooled process chiller | ||
| Pump type | Positive Displacement | ||
| Product No. | 10-479 | 10-556 | 10-486 |
| Nominal Cooling Capacity | 0.72 kW | ||
| Ambient Temperature | 30°C | ||
| Coolant Temperature | **20°C (full load), 12°C (no load) | 20°C | 20°C |
| Coolant Control Stability | +/-0.1°C | +/- 1°C | +/- 0.1°C |
| Liquid Flow / Pressure | 4 l/min @ 4bar | ||
| Voltage | 208~230V / 1phs / 50~60Hz | ||
| Size | 563 h x 330 w x 320 d mm | ||
| Net Weight | 30 kg | ||
* Water-cooled option available
** Coolant temperature varies with process load
